Comprehensive Art Packing Guide for International Logistics in 2026

Art packing refers to the specialized application of museum-grade materials and engineering techniques designed to protect high-value artworks from physical, chemical, and environmental damage during transit. In the modern logistics landscape of 2026, it encompasses everything from pH-neutral surface protection to climate-controlled microenvironments and shock-absorbing structural crating.

Must-Use Materials for Museum-Grade Protection

Selecting the correct primary layers is the most critical step in preventing chemical degradation of the artwork's surface. For oil and acrylic paintings, acid-free Glassine remains the gold standard because it does not react with the medium, even under varying temperatures. However, for high-value works requiring additional durability, Tyvek (Grade 1443R) is the preferred choice in 2026 due to its unique combination of pH neutrality, breathability, and water resistance. These materials act as the first line of defense against the micro-environment within the crate.

When it comes to cushioning, we have moved beyond simple bubble wrap. The current industry standard involves:

  • Ethafoam & Volara: These closed-cell polyethylene foams provide superior vibration dampening and do not release harmful gases over time.
  • Mycelium-Based Foams: An emerging sustainable alternative that offers custom-molded interior supports for complex sculptures.
  • Coroplast: A lightweight, moisture-resistant plastic used for backing and creating rigid barriers within the packing structure.

Each material serves a specific mechanical purpose. For instance, Ethafoam is often cut into precise "shiners" or blocks to suspend the artwork within a crate, ensuring that the piece never touches the outer walls. This "floating" technique is essential for mitigating the shocks encountered during trucking and air freight transfers.

Advanced Crating and Engineering Techniques

Professional art packing in 2026 relies heavily on structural engineering to counteract the physical stresses of global transit. One of the most effective methods we employ is double-crating. This involves placing the artwork inside an inner box, which is then "floated" within a larger outer crate using a layer of shock-absorbing foam (typically 2 inches of Ethafoam). This technique is mandatory for extremely fragile items like ceramics or ancient glass, as it effectively isolates the object from external impacts.

Other specialized techniques include:

  • Shadow Boxes & Travel Frames: These allow fragile surfaces, such as impasto paintings, to be secured by the frame or reverse side so nothing touches the face of the art.
  • T-Framing: This secures heavy or oversized canvases to prevent "canvas slap," where the fabric vibrates against the stretcher bars during flight.
  • Thermal Buffering: We use high-density insulation boards (like R-matte) to maintain stable internal temperatures, especially during tarmac delays in extreme climates.

For international shipments, all wooden crates must be ISPM-15 compliant. This regulatory requirement ensures that the wood is heat-treated to prevent the spread of pests, a crucial factor in avoiding customs seizures. Climate Control and Microclimate Management

Maintaining a stable environment is just as important as physical protection, with 2026 standards mandating a relative humidity (RH) of 40–55%. Fluctuations in humidity can cause organic materials like wood and canvas to expand and contract, leading to cracking or warping. To manage this, we utilize "indicating" silica gel packets that buffer RH levels within the sealed vapor barriers of the crate. These packets change color when they need to be replaced, providing a visual cue for handlers.

Technological integration has transformed how we monitor these environments. We now standardly use:

  1. GPS-Enabled Data Loggers: These devices track real-time temperature, humidity, shock (G-force), and even light exposure.
  2. Virtual Couriers: Digital condition reporting allows us to monitor the artwork's status remotely, reducing the need for physical couriers and lowering the carbon footprint.
  3. Vapor Barrier Foils: Specialized films that hermetically seal the artwork, protecting it from the extreme humidity changes common in transoceanic sea freight.

Regulatory Compliance and the EU Cultural Goods Act

The regulatory landscape for art trade has become significantly more complex with the full implementation of the EU Cultural Goods Act in 2025 and 2026. Shippers must now obtain an Import of Cultural Goods (ICG) license for many categories of art created outside the EU. Failure to provide digitalized provenance or the correct HS codes can lead to indefinite delays in uncontrolled port environments, which is a nightmare scenario for climate-sensitive pieces.

Furthermore, the World Customs Organization (WCO) 2026 guidelines emphasize pre-clearance and digitalized documentation. We recommend that all trade teams focus on:

  • HS Code Validation: Ensuring precise classification to avoid duty overpayment or compliance red flags.
  • Hazardous Materials Compliance: Adhering to updated USPS and international standards for paints or kinetic art containing lithium batteries.
  • Craters' Certificates: Keeping digital copies of ISPM-15 compliance for all wooden packaging.

Why is acid-free Glassine used in art packing?

Glassine is a pH-neutral, air-permeable material that prevents chemical reactions with the artwork's surface. It is essential for protecting oil and acrylic paintings because it does not stick to the medium or cause discoloration, unlike standard plastic wraps or acidic papers.

What is the "Bizot Green Protocol" in logistics?

The Bizot Green Protocol is a set of standards aimed at making art transit more sustainable. In 2026, this involves using reusable modular crates, low-emission transport modes, and biodegradable cushioning materials like mycelium-based foams to reduce the environmental impact of global exhibitions.

How does double-crating protect fragile sculptures?

Double-crating involves floating an inner container within a larger outer crate using shock-absorbing foam. This "crate-within-a-crate" method provides a secondary buffer that absorbs external G-forces, ensuring that the delicate sculpture remains isolated from direct impacts during handling and transport.

What are the 2026 humidity standards for art shipping?

Industry standards for 2026 mandate maintaining a relative humidity (RH) between 40% and 55%. Keeping the environment within this range prevents the expansion and contraction of organic materials, which is crucial for preventing cracks in paintings and structural damage to wooden artifacts.

Do I need an ICG license for shipping art to Europe?

Under the EU Cultural Goods Act, an Import of Cultural Goods (ICG) license is required for many artworks. This typically applies to items created outside the EU that are older than 200 years, requiring shippers to provide digitalized provenance to clear customs legally.

What is T-framing in art logistics?

T-framing is a technique used to secure large canvases within a crate to prevent "canvas slap." By reinforcing the structure and securing the artwork from the reverse, we eliminate the vibrations that can cause the fabric to hit the stretcher bars during transit.

Can data loggers improve art shipping safety?

Yes, real-time data loggers provide continuous monitoring of temperature, humidity, and shock. In 2026, these GPS-enabled devices allow logistics managers to receive instant alerts if a crate is mishandled or exposed to adverse conditions, enabling immediate corrective action.
